Company Profile A well-established UK-based precision engineering group supplying complex, high-quality components to a range of industrial sectors. The business operates from modern facilities and has made significant investment into CNC automation and advanced machining technology. With automation now handling the majority of loading operations, the companys focus is firmly on highly skilled CNC programmers and setters who can add value through problem-solving, programming capability and process improvement. The working culture is professional, engineering-driven and quality-focused.
Job Profile As the successful CNC Machinist (Programmer OR Setter), you will be responsible for the programming and/or setting of CNC Machines (Mills or Lathes) producing precision machined parts & components across CNC milling and/or turning platforms. This role is ideally suited to a skilled CNC machinist, with experience of either Programming (either online or offline) or setting, who enjoys hands-on programming / setting work and is looking to work in a technically capable environment where skills are genuinely valued. You must be capable beyond operator level, as the business is fully automated for loading operations.
Duties
CNC programming and/or setting CNC milling and/or CNC turning operations Producing precision machined parts & components from engineering drawings Offline and/or online programming as required (for experienced programmers) Editing, Setting, Proving out Supporting process improvements and machining efficiencies Ensuring components meet quality and tolerance requirements Working collaboratively within a skilled engineering team You may be asked to perform other duties on occasion
Skills & Attributes
Strong CNC programming and/or setting capability Experience in CNC milling and/or CNC turning CAD/CAM experience highly desirable - Fusion 360 experience preferred (other CAD/CAM software considered) Able to work independently and problem-solve on the shopfloor Quality-driven with attention to detail Local to the Nottingham / Stapleford area (important) Operators only will not be considered
Plant List:
3, 4 axis VMCs and 5 axis CNC Milling centres running from Haas and Fanuc controls Fixed Head CNC Lathes running from Fanuc controls XYZ Mills and Lathes
